GANNI to Make Its Paris Fashion Week Debut

GANNI will be shifting to Paris Fashion Week for its upcoming Spring/Summer runway. The Danish brand has previously shown at Copenhagen Fashion Week but notably sat out the past two seasons. Adam Sandler, Hollywood’s ultimate dad dresser, doles out fashion advice

CNN  —  There’s dadcore, and then there’s Adam Sandler core. And while there is a family resemblance, the two should not be confused. Dadcore is a fashion trend that prioritizes functional, casual and gently tongue-in-cheek clothing pieces over overtly high-fashion garments.
